Standard Dry Container Dimensions

Complete comparison of internal dimensions, door openings, and capacities for all standard dry shipping containers.

Note: High cube containers are 1 foot (30.5cm) taller than standard containers and are identified by black and yellow striped tape near the corner castings.
Container Type Internal Length Internal Width Internal Height Door Width Door Height Capacity Payload
20ft Standard 5,898 mm 2,352 mm 2,390 mm 2,340 mm 2,280 mm 33.1 m³ 28,330 kg
20ft High Cube 5,898 mm 2,352 mm 2,700 mm 2,340 mm 2,585 mm 37.4 m³ 28,165 kg
40ft Standard 12,032 mm 2,352 mm 2,390 mm 2,340 mm 2,280 mm 67.6 m³ 26,840 kg
40ft High Cube 12,032 mm 2,350 mm 2,695 mm 2,340 mm 2,585 mm 76.2 m³ 28,800 kg
45ft High Cube 13,556 mm 2,352 mm 2,697 mm 2,340 mm 2,585 mm 86.0 m³ 27,850 kg

External Dimensions

Container Type External Length External Width External Height Tare Weight Max Gross Weight
20ft Standard 6,058 mm (19'10") 2,438 mm (8'0") 2,591 mm (8'6") 2,150 kg 30,480 kg
20ft High Cube 6,058 mm (19'10") 2,438 mm (8'0") 2,896 mm (9'6") 2,315 kg 30,480 kg
40ft Standard 12,192 mm (40'0") 2,438 mm (8'0") 2,591 mm (8'6") 3,640 kg 30,480 kg
40ft High Cube 12,192 mm (40'0") 2,438 mm (8'0") 2,896 mm (9'6") 3,700 kg 32,500 kg
45ft High Cube 13,716 mm (45'0") 2,438 mm (8'0") 2,896 mm (9'6") 4,650 kg 32,500 kg

20ft Standard Dry Container (8'6")

The 20ft container is the industry standard unit of measurement (TEU – Twenty-foot Equivalent Unit), ideal for heavy or dense cargo shipments and smaller loads.

Internal Dimensions Door Opening Weight
Length 5,898 mm / 19'4" Width 2,340 mm / 7'8" Tare Weight 2,150 kg / 4,740 lbs
Width 2,352 mm / 7'8" Height 2,280 mm / 7'5" Max Payload 28,330 kg / 62,456 lbs
Height 2,390 mm / 7'10" Max Gross 30,480 kg / 67,196 lbs
Cubic Capacity 33.1 m³ / 1,169 ft³
20ft High Cube Dry Container (9'6")

The 20ft High Cube offers an additional 30.5cm (1 foot) of vertical space compared to the standard 20ft container, ideal for taller cargo or when extra stacking height is needed.

Internal Dimensions Door Opening Weight
Length 5,898 mm / 19'4" Width 2,340 mm / 7'8" Tare Weight 2,315 kg / 5,103 lbs
Width 2,352 mm / 7'8" Height 2,585 mm / 8'5" Max Payload 28,165 kg / 62,092 lbs
Height 2,700 mm / 8'10" Max Gross 30,480 kg / 67,196 lbs
Cubic Capacity 37.4 m³ / 1,321 ft³
40ft Standard Dry Container (8'6")

The 40ft container is the most widely used shipping container in global trade. It provides double the floor space of a 20ft unit and is the standard for most international shipments.

Internal Dimensions Door Opening Weight
Length 12,032 mm / 39'5" Width 2,340 mm / 7'8" Tare Weight 3,640 kg / 8,025 lbs
Width 2,352 mm / 7'8" Height 2,280 mm / 7'5" Max Payload 26,840 kg / 59,172 lbs
Height 2,390 mm / 7'10" Max Gross 30,480 kg / 67,196 lbs
Cubic Capacity 67.6 m³ / 2,387 ft³
40ft High Cube Dry Container (9'6")

The 40ft High Cube is the most popular container for international shipping. The extra foot of height allows for more efficient cargo stacking and accommodates taller items.

Internal Dimensions Door Opening Weight
Length 12,032 mm / 39'5" Width 2,340 mm / 7'8" Tare Weight 3,700 kg / 8,157 lbs
Width 2,350 mm / 7'8" Height 2,585 mm / 8'5" Max Payload 28,800 kg / 63,492 lbs
Height 2,695 mm / 8'10" Max Gross 32,500 kg / 71,650 lbs
Cubic Capacity 76.2 m³ / 2,690 ft³
45ft High Cube Dry Container (9'6")

The 45ft container offers the largest standard shipping container capacity. Commonly used in domestic and intra-regional trade routes where maximum volume is required.

Internal Dimensions Door Opening Weight
Length 13,556 mm / 44'5" Width 2,340 mm / 7'8" Tare Weight 4,650 kg / 10,251 lbs
Width 2,352 mm / 7'8" Height 2,585 mm / 8'5" Max Payload 27,850 kg / 61,398 lbs
Height 2,697 mm / 8'10" Max Gross 32,500 kg / 71,650 lbs
Cubic Capacity 86.0 m³ / 3,037 ft³

Specialised Container Dimensions

Beyond standard dry containers, specialised containers serve unique cargo requirements.
Here are the dimensions for the most common specialised types.

Refrigerated (Reefer) Containers

Reefer containers feature built-in refrigeration units that maintain temperature-controlled environments from -30°C to +30°C. Internal dimensions are slightly smaller due to insulation.

Type Internal Length Internal Width Internal Height Capacity Tare Weight Payload
20ft Reefer 5,456 mm 2,288 mm 2,263 mm 28.2 m³ 2,810 kg 27,670 kg
40ft HC Reefer 11,590 mm 2,284 mm 2,544 mm 67.5 m³ 4,490 kg 30,510 kg

Open Top Containers

Open top containers have a removable tarpaulin or hard-top roof, allowing top-loading of oversized or heavy cargo using cranes.

Type Internal Length Internal Width Internal Height Roof Opening (L x W) Capacity Payload
20ft Open Top 5,898 mm 2,350 mm 2,348 mm 5,680 x 2,252 mm 32.5 m³ 28,240 kg
40ft Open Top 12,022 mm 2,350 mm 2,348 mm 11,798 x 2,230 mm 66.3 m³ 26,600 kg
40ft HC Open Top 12,032 mm 2,352 mm 2,653 mm 11,806 x 2,192 mm 75.1 m³ 28,610 kg

Flat Rack Containers

Flat rack containers have collapsible or fixed end walls with no side walls or roof. Designed for oversized, heavy, or irregularly shaped cargo.

Type Internal Length Internal Width Internal Height Capacity Tare Weight Max Load
20ft Flat Rack 5,668 mm 2,194 mm 2,213 mm 28.4 m³ 3,100 kg 35,000 kg
40ft Flat Rack 11,852 mm 2,208 mm 1,955 mm 53.2 m³ 6,200 kg 38,800 kg
40ft HC Flat Rack 11,658 mm 2,374 mm 2,264 mm 64.3 m³ 6,250 kg 52,500 kg

Understanding Container Weights

Container weight specifications are critical for safe transportation and compliance with road, rail, and maritime regulations.
Here are the key weight terms you need to know.

Tare Weight
2,150 - 4,650 kg

The weight of the empty container itself. A standard 20ft container weighs approximately 2,150 kg empty, while a 45ft HC weighs around 4,650 kg.

Max Payload
26,840 - 28,800 kg

The maximum weight of cargo the container can hold. This is the max gross weight minus the tare weight of the container.

Max Gross Weight
30,480 - 32,500 kg

The maximum total weight including both the container and its cargo. This is the absolute weight limit for safe handling and transport.

Important: While containers have a maximum payload capacity, actual loading limits may be further restricted by local road weight regulations, vessel stacking limits, or terminal equipment capacity. Always verify with your shipping line or transport provider.

How to Choose the Right Container Size

Selecting the right container depends on your cargo volume, weight, and specific requirements.
Use this guide to make the best choice.

Choose a 20ft Container When
  • Your cargo is heavy but doesn’t require much floor space
  • You’re shipping dense goods like machinery, metals, or building materials
  • Your shipment volume is under 33 m³
  • You need to stay within road weight limits for trucking
  • You’re shipping Less than Container Load (LCL) cargo
  • You’re consolidating multiple smaller shipments
Choose a 40ft Container When
  • You need to maximise cargo volume for lightweight goods
  • You’re shipping consumer goods, retail stock, or household items
  • Your shipment volume is between 33 – 67 m³
  • You want the most cost-effective option per cubic metre
  • You’re consolidating multiple smaller shipments
Choose a High Cube When
  • Your cargo exceeds 2.39m (7’10”) in height
  • You need to stack pallets higher for better space utilisation
  • You’re converting the container for accommodation or office use
  • You want extra overhead clearance for easier loading
  • Your goods are voluminous but lightweight

What is the difference between a standard and High Cube container?

The only difference is height. A standard container has an external height of 8’6″ (2,591 mm), while a High Cube container stands at 9’6″ (2,896 mm). This extra foot of height translates to approximately 13% more cubic capacity. High Cube containers are marked with black and yellow striped tape near the corner castings for easy identification.

A standard 20ft container can fit approximately 10-11 standard pallets (1,200 x 1,000 mm) loaded in a single layer. A 40ft container can accommodate approximately 20-21 standard pallets in a single layer. If using Euro pallets (1,200 x 800 mm), a 20ft container fits about 11 pallets and a 40ft fits about 23-24 pallets.

TEU stands for Twenty-foot Equivalent Unit and represents the cargo capacity of a standard 20ft container. FEU stands for Forty-foot Equivalent Unit and equals two TEUs. These are standard units used across the shipping industry to measure vessel capacity, port throughput, and trade volumes. For example, a vessel with a capacity of 10,000 TEU can carry 10,000 twenty-foot containers or 5,000 forty-foot containers.

Yes. Shipping container dimensions are standardised by the International Organization for Standardization (ISO) under ISO 668 and ISO 1496. This ensures containers are interchangeable across ships, trucks, and rail platforms worldwide. However, slight variations (typically 10-20mm) can occur between manufacturers, which is why dimensions are often given as approximate values.

The difference between internal and external dimensions accounts for the thickness of the container walls, floor, and roof. Standard steel container walls are approximately 2mm thick, but the corrugated steel panels and structural framing add to the total wall thickness. The floor typically includes marine-grade plywood (approximately 28mm thick) over steel cross-members, which reduces the internal height by about 200mm compared to the external height.
